The document is a Cease and Desist Letter for Defamation of Character, aimed at addressing false and misleading statements made by an individual. It highlights the difference between slander, which involves spoken statements, and libel, which pertains to written statements—especially relevant for public figures in Phoenix. The letter demands the immediate cessation of such statements and outlines the consequences of failing to comply. Key features include a space for the recipient's details, a description of the defamatory statements, a statement of intent to pursue legal action if the behavior continues, and a signature section.
